SUMMARY:

The Mechanical Designer works as a member of the project design team to coordinate the design development, production, and delivery of complex engineering projects. Some assignments may require independent action and decision making, as well as ability to supervise others.

REQUIRED EDUCATION & KNOWLEDGE:

▪ High school diploma.
▪ One to five years of mechanical design experience working on one or more of the following building types: healthcare, education, institutional, justice. Healthcare preferred.
▪ Experience working and coordinating with integrated teams.

D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:

▪ Knowledge of engineering principles and practices.
▪ Knowledge of building codes.
▪ Knowledge of mechanical systems and equipment.
▪ Knowledge of design techniques, tools, and principles involved in production of plans, sections diagrams and equipment schedules, and drawings.
▪ Proficiency in Revit and BIM required.
▪ Proficiency in MS Office, including Word, Excel, and Outlook.
▪ Basic knowledge about sustainability, integrated design, and LEED guidelines.
▪ Ability to work independently and effectively meet deadlines.
▪ Ability to communicate, both verbal and written.
▪ Ability to work in a team environment.
▪ Ability to modify and review Revit models of mechanical systems and components including ductwork and piping systems according to established standards and Revit modeling techniques.
▪ Assists team leader in ensuring that documentation for all phases conforms to QA/QC and Johnston Best Practice Standards.
▪ Works closely with project team and assists to complete projects on aggressive schedules.
▪ Performs all work in a clear, complete, and accurate manner.
▪ Proficiency in Revit to check the design for interferences with other building elements, resolves conflicts with other team members.
▪ Ability to produces equipment schedules, making changes and adjustments as necessary with input from the engineering team.
▪ Seeks new knowledge related to engineering practices, principles and regulations changes.
